Digital portals like eGramSwaraj and state-specific platforms place the "index of panchayat work" directly in the hands of citizens. Anyone can view the budget, approved works, progress reports, and even geo-tagged photos of assets. The availability of mobile apps further democratizes access, empowering villagers to hold their local governments accountable.
